Output 5531c74b88b3b2e0dfb27971a19581d6ef7d273a08ff569bfd95c1f80586e16a:2

value
803737590
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bba2e79b1580b367cd1eb995bedbb6fcdc258f88f100bb5a87e9ef43daff070d
address
tb1phw3w0xc4szek0ng7hx2makaklnwztrug7yqtkk58a8h58khlquxsug8zls
transaction
5531c74b88b3b2e0dfb27971a19581d6ef7d273a08ff569bfd95c1f80586e16a
spent
true